Output e8a951d361677805571e40845bd93f38c2213f4c604b3d6af0cf5204d98910d6:1

value
18012465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af6093ff96d3189b8b7207ab98a067d6d96c34c4 OP_EQUAL
address
3HgKsUkymjGMR6mhH41Pntc6mJCQSFg5jZ
transaction
e8a951d361677805571e40845bd93f38c2213f4c604b3d6af0cf5204d98910d6
spent
true